Risk factors for postoperative recurrence of cesarean scar endometriosis
BACKGROUND
The increasing global prevalence of cesarean scar endometriosis necessitates a thorough understanding of the risk factors for postoperative recurrence, as this is crucial for developing preventive strategies and informed decision-making.
OBJECTIVE
To obtain insight into the clinical risk factors for postoperative recurrence of cesarean scar endometriosis following open lesion resection.
STUDY DESIGN
The cohort for this study comprised 272 women, including 26 patients with postoperative recurrence and 246 without recurrence. Various parameters, including baseline characteristics, preoperative, intraoperative, and postoperative conditions, and follow-up information, were analyzed. A comparison of these parameters was made between patients with and without postoperative recurrence. Time-to-recurrence analyses were conducted using Cox's univariate and multivariate proportional hazard analyses, the Kaplan-Meier method, and the log-rank test.
RESULTS
The results revealed significant differences between patients with and without postoperative recurrence in terms of visual analog scale for abdominal pain (P=.008), method of surgery (P<.001), and incision length (P=.002). The Cox proportional hazard model identified the visual analog scale for abdominal pain ≥4 as a significant risk factor for postoperative recurrence (hazard ratio, 3.72 [95% confidence interval, 1.65–8.43]; P=.002). In addition, patients who received removal of scar, excision of mass, and exploration underneath the scar (named as integrated excision) had a lower risk of recurrence than those who received local excision of mass (hazard ratio, 0.14 [95% confidence interval, 0.04–0.48]; P=.002). Furthermore, older patients (aged ≥35 years) were found to have a lower risk of postoperative recurrence than those <35 years (hazard ratio, 0.35 [95% confidence interval, 0.12–1.04]; P=.058). In addition, the depth of involvement was identified as a meaningful factor in postoperative recurrence for patients with local excision of mass, as determined by the log-rank test (P=.018).
CONCLUSION
The study highlights that the visual analog scale for abdominal pain ≥4 is a risk factor for the recurrence of cesarean scar endometriosis after open lesion resection. Furthermore, the surgical method of integrated excision was identified as a protective factor.
